Transaction 667051d4c23e49140f548d32c56def26b07679fe93b9a1c170d3bffe76db066f
1 Input
1 Output
-
667051d4c23e49140f548d32c56def26b07679fe93b9a1c170d3bffe76db066f:0
- value
- 1776373
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0dd03f820cbbaa73085a4bbc02e8783431fe907 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L3NKKyn7ckJ8wtxhuvu2jtYKT3iV64r3X